Taste of India

Another self-portrait from half way through my chemotherapy treatment last year, (I notice my puffy face) taken at the gorgeous Studland Bay House, UK.

I'm wearing my favourite blonde wig I had handmade by a super wig maker, Jacqueline and it was at a time I was experimenting with coloured contact lenses too. I've always had super dark eyes so it was a novelty to be able to go blue-eyed for a bit!

I'm also wearing a beautiful, intricately embellished peach & gold-coloured outfit belonging to my friend, Laura, who was there with me and kindly let me borrow it for this shoot.

It looks like a sari but it is in fact a two-piece outfit consisting of a long flared skirt and a large shawl draped over the shoulders as a matching top.

The fabric was so heavy and luxurious, and of course it was entirely handmade.. every single bead perfectly placed and sewn with love & precision.

I'm always absolutely blown away by the intricacy of Indian clothing and I'm so in love with these colours & textures, especially against the wooden stairs.

This is quite a dark hallway - I used natural light but also a silver reflector to push some light back in from a huge window behind me & to my left.
